< p > Nawrocki said that people who were forced to vaccinate should hear the word & sorry & I am sorry. He added that all such people can count on his support.

< p > experts pointed out not only to confuse the name of the disease, but also that with his irresponsible words he undermines the system developed over the years. Doctors remind us that vaccinations protect us against dangerous diseases that have not disappeared. The greater the percentage of the vaccinated population, the greater the herd resistance and protection for those who cannot be vaccinated.
